  • Title

    Decentralized robust H output feedback control for value bounded uncertain large-scale interconnected systems

  • Abstract
    The design of decentralized robust Hinfin output feedback controller for the large-scale interconnected systems with value bounded uncertainties in the state, control input and interconnected matrices is investigated. A new bounded real lemma for the large-scale interconnected systems is obtained by Lyapunov stability theory and linear matrix inequality method. Based on the new bounded real lemma a sufficient condition for the existence of a decentralized robust Hinfin output feedback controller is derived. This condition is expressed as the feasibility problem of matrix inequalities. The controller which enables the closed-loop large-scale system robust stable and satisfies the given Hinfin performance is obtained by a homotopy iterative method. At last a numerical example is given to illustrate the effectiveness of the offered method.
